Solanum tuberosum

polypeptide: PGSC0003DMT400050496

ID: PGSC0003DMT400050496.v4.03
Display: Helix-loop-helix DNA-binding
Orthologous Group: OG0000837

Mrna: PGSC0003DMT400050496.v4.03 Helix-loop-helix DNA-binding